1 HP AIR SQN NCC KULLU UNIT TAKES MULTIFACETED INITIATIVES

Face2News/Chandigarh/Kullu 

The 1 HP Air Squadron NCC Unit has once again demonstrated its commitment to nation-building through a series of impactful activities that showcase its dedication to community service and cadet development.

(MOREPIC1) On concluding of these activities, Wing Commander Kunal Sharma, Unit Commanding Officer said that, “Our NCC cadets are the future leaders of our nation and through these initiatives, we aim to instill values of community service, teamwork, and self-discipline among them.”

He also informed that the 1 HP Air Sqn NCC Unit's multifaceted initiatives have cemented its position as a beacon of excellence in community service and cadet development. The special initiatives included:

*Swachh Bharat Mission*: The unit organized a massive cleaning drive, collecting 1.7 tonnes of waste and debris from public areas, with over 800 participants from various institutions.
*Dussehra Stall Exhibition*: Cadets showcased their creativity, inspiring youth to join the armed forces, and displayed an impressive array of aircraft models in the Kullu Dussehra festival, attracting thousands of visitors worldwide.
*Aero Modeling*: Cadets designed and flew their own model aircraft and Chuck gliders, learning aerodynamics, wing design, and flight dynamics.
*Communication Skill Classes*: Cadets honed their verbal and non-verbal skills under the guidance of President Awardee Mrs. Sudha Jamwal.*Rock Climbing Camp*: A 7-day adventure camp tested cadets' physical and mental endurance, emphasizing safety protocols and teamwork.
